[ZLG-ARM] ucos-ii移植问题

[复制链接]
2734|4
 楼主| silentdawn 发表于 2007-8-4 16:53 | 显示全部楼层 |阅读模式
采用周公的移植代码。在IRQ.S文件已经有了<br />IMPORT&nbsp;&nbsp;StackUsr语句<br /><br />而在startup.s文件中<br />USR_Stack_Size&nbsp;&nbsp;EQU&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;0x00000200<br />&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;AREA&nbsp;&nbsp;&nbsp;&nbsp;STACK,&nbsp;NOINIT,&nbsp;READWRITE,&nbsp;ALIGN=3<br />Stack_Mem&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;SPACE&nbsp;&nbsp;&nbsp;Stack_Size<br /><br />StackUsr&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;EQU&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Stack_Mem&nbsp;+&nbsp;USR_Stack_Size<br /><br />可是编译的时候,会出现如下错误:<br />.objlpc2368_port.axf:&nbsp;Error:&nbsp;L6218E:&nbsp;Undefined&nbsp;symbol&nbsp;StackUsr&nbsp;(referred&nbsp;from&nbsp;irq.o).<br />请问这是为什么???
 楼主| silentdawn 发表于 2007-8-4 20:30 | 显示全部楼层

开发环境

开发环境是在:KEIL&nbsp;FOR&nbsp;ARM下的。。
 楼主| silentdawn 发表于 2007-8-4 20:36 | 显示全部楼层

路过的以前帮忙一下

都搜索了很久还没有找到答案,各位路过的知道的指教一下。。。
zlgARM 发表于 2007-8-5 06:26 | 显示全部楼层

黎明静悄悄

您好:<br />&nbsp;&nbsp;&nbsp;&nbsp;请联系我们的keil技术支持,020-22644254。
 楼主| silentdawn 发表于 2007-8-5 16:42 | 显示全部楼层

问题解决了

不好意思,刚开始单个人自学ARM和KEIL不久,所以很多东西不懂。其实那个问题很菜。。<br />只要在startup.s中再添加一个语言EXPORT&nbsp;StackUsr就可以了。。。<br />多谢周公了。。<br />
您需要登录后才可以回帖 登录 | 注册

本版积分规则

7

主题

24

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部